How do we react to chaos?

We are living in a chaotic time. Efforts have been rapidly increasing to divert the spread of this coronavirus. What makes this chaotic is all we dont know about this which has caused a mass panic. Everybody will be effected by this before this disaster fades away. I suggest, we never do anything rash or quickly. We are in Gods hands. We need to seek Him like never before for our personal lives and those around us. Proverbs 3:5-6 "Trust in the Lord with all your heart and lean not on your own understanding. In all your ways acknowledge Him, and He will direct your paths." This is a time to seek the Lords guidance, when the world is in chaos, we do not have to be. Because we dont know what we dont know, its easy to get stressed out but God was, is, and always will be in control. I dont have a lot of clear answers on what we do with this virus but what Im clear on is this, Jesus is greater than this virus and has power over it. Gods mission is still His mission. Reach the lost with the gospel of Christ until He comes back, I believe really soon.
